Gavin Williamson, the education secretary, has said today that a national voucher scheme for free school meals would return on Monday, after pictures of the food packages being given to children were widely circulated online. Footballer Marcus Rashford said the Prime Minister promised 'that he is committed to correcting the issue'. Katy Balls speaks to James Forsyth and Isabel Hardman.
